Buying Guide
- Material and finish: Look for carbonized wood or weather-resistant plastics that resist moisture without harmful coatings. This reduces maintenance while supporting long-term use in the elements.
- Weather protection: Umbrellas and shaded feeding areas help squirrels and chipmunks dine comfortably during sun or light rain. Ensure the umbrella size covers the feeding area adequately without obstructing access.
- Stability and safety: A sturdy, triangle-based frame or metal-supported base lowers tipping risk on uneven ground. Check that the design minimizes pinch points and uses non-toxic finishes.
- Ease of cleaning: Feeding stations should allow simple cleaning and refilling. Mesh bases that facilitate drainage prevent standing water and mold growth.
- Size and capacity: Consider the available space in your yard and the number of animals you want to accommodate. Larger tables support more visitors but require more outdoor room and weight support.
- Mounting options: Decide whether you want a freestanding unit, or one that can be securely attached to a tree or fence. Proper mounting improves stability and reduces movement during windy days.
- Aesthetic and wildlife considerations: Choose designs that blend with your yard while still attracting curious wildlife. Bright umbrellas or natural wood tones can influence visibility and interest.
